Abstract

The invention relates to a clamping device for a fan-shaped balance block. The clamping device comprises a clamp main body and a center supporting shaft, wherein a supporting jacking mechanism is arranged on a base of the clamp main body; a longitudinal elongated slot is formed in a vertical plate of the clamp main body; a guide seat is fixed on the back surface of the vertical plate; positioning pins and supporting nails are arranged on the front surface of the vertical plate; the center supporting shaft penetrates through the longitudinal elongated slot and is upwards supported by an elastic supporting mechanism on the base; the front part of the center supporting shaft penetrates through a circular hole in the fan-shaped balance block; a sliding block is arranged at the rear part of the center supporting shaft; the center supporting shaft and the sliding block can slide up and down along the guide seat under the supporting action of the elastic supporting mechanism; the inner arc surface of the fan-shaped balance block is tightly pressed against the positioning pins; the supporting height of the supporting jacking mechanism is adjusted, so that the fan-shaped balance block can be clamped. The ideal clamping device for the fan-shaped balance block is reasonable in structure, convenient to use, accurate to support and position and reliable to clamp and is particularly suitable for the clamping of the fan-shaped balance block when an assembling hole is formed in the inner arc surface of the fan-shaped balance block.

Description

A kind of fan-shaped balancing block clamping device
Technical field
The present invention relates to a kind of mechanical clamp device, specifically a kind of fan-shaped balancing block clamping device.
Background technology
Fan-shaped balance weight is sector structure, the inner arc surface that includes decentraction on it and exterior arc surface and be connected former and later two planes of inside and outside arc surface.According to job requirement, fan-shaped balance weight needs to process circular hole on plane, on inner arc surface, needs to process a pilot hole.On fan-shaped balance weight plane, the processing circular hole is fairly simple, does not generally need special fixture.And on the inner arc surface of fan-shaped balance weight the process and assemble hole with regard to more complicated, require the center line of this pilot hole and fan-shaped balance weight inner arc surface center, and fan-shaped balance weight plane on central vertical, the quadrature of that circular hole of processing in advance.Processing method commonly used is line and the processing of drill jig clamping.But these two kinds of methods can not meet the position accuracy demand of institute's machining hole with respect to inner arc surface center line and preprocessing circular hole.Up to now, on market, yet there are no the clamping device of special-purpose fan-shaped balance weight.

The specific embodiment
Below in conjunction with accompanying drawing, the present invention is described in detail and illustrates.
From Fig. 1, Fig. 2, Fig. 3, finding out, a kind of fan-shaped balancing block clamping device of the present invention, it includes jig main body 1 and central support shaft 13, the word of the falling T structure that jig main body 1 is comprised of base 1-1 and riser 1-2.The base 1-1 of described jig main body 1 is provided with the adjustable support jacking mechanism of a bearing height.Described support jacking mechanism comprises that one holds out against screw 2 and swivel nut 3, and swivel nut 3 is fixed in the groove on jig main body base 1-1 by trip bolt 4, holds out against screw 2 bottoms and is provided with the screw thread that coordinates with swivel nut 3, and top is provided with hex surface, and top is cup head.Whole support jacking mechanism is used for holding out against from lower support the exterior arc surface of fan-shaped balance weight.
Vertical elongated slot that the riser 1-2 of jig main body connects before and after being provided with one, the back side of riser 1-2 is installed with guide holder 18, and guide holder 18 is fixed on riser 1-2 by trip bolt 4, is positioned at described vertical elongated slot up and down.The front of riser 1-2 is installed with two alignment pins 19 that coordinate with fan-shaped balance weight inner arc surface and the support nail 20 that coordinates with fan-shaped balance weight back plane.Specifically the riser 1-2 of jig main body 1 is provided with two circular holes that are used for installing alignment pin 19, described alignment pin 19 has two, be vertically mounted on the riser 1-2 of jig main body 1, and two alignment pin 19 diameters distances identical, distance center back shaft 13 are equal, and the line of two alignment pins 19 is parallel to the horizontal base of jig main body 1.On the riser 1-2 of jig main body 1, also be provided with three circular holes, the planar support that 20, three support nails equal in length of three support nails equal in length 20 form fan-shaped balance weight back plane is installed in circular hole.
Described central support shaft 13 is passed the upper vertical elongated slot of riser 1-2, and it is by being arranged on elastic supporting mechanism on the base of riser rear portion to upper support and can vertically in elongated slot, sliding up and down.Described elastic supporting mechanism comprises support spring 8, spring base 9, spring adjusting lever 5, nut 7 and guider screw 6, spring base 9 is arranged between central support shaft 13 and support spring 8, spring base 9 is V-shaped with central support shaft 13 contact positions, and there is a protrusion lower end, is inserted in support spring 8.Spring adjusting lever 5 is arranged on support spring 8 bottoms, there is step its upper end, the lower thread bar is provided with elongated slot, spring adjusting lever 5 is with after nut 7 coordinates, be arranged on jig main body base 1-1 circular hole in, guider screw 6 is screwed on jig main body 1, and front end is inserted in the elongated slot of spring adjusting lever 5 lower thread bars.Rotating nut 7, spring adjusting lever 5 moves up and down, and is used for adjusting the pretightning force size of support spring 8.
The circular hole on fan-shaped balance weight 26 is passed in the front portion of described central support shaft 13, supports fan-shaped balance weight 26, and the front end of central support shaft 13 is equipped with clamp nut 22, and clamp nut 22 inboards also are equipped with nut pad 21.Central support shaft 13 rear portions are equipped with slide block 16, between central support shaft 13 and slide block 16, radially use flat key 12 location.Slide block 16 outsides are provided with slide block cover plate 15, slide block cover plate 15 is fixed on guide holder 18 by trip bolt, on slide block cover plate 15, also have the vertical elongated slot that passes through for central support shaft 13, slide block cover plate 15, together with slide block 16, is used for limiting moving axially of central support shaft 13.In guide holder 18, also be provided with slide block adjusting pad 25, slide block 16 in guide holder 18 by slide block adjusting pad 25 adjusting plays.Stop screw 17 also is installed above guide holder 18, is used for controlling the stroke of slide block 16 and central support shaft 13.
Described central support shaft 13 slide block cover plate 15 outsides, rear portion also are equipped with balance weight iron 14.Balance weight iron 14 is fixed on central support shaft 13 by spacer 10 and round nut 11, its effect is the weight of the fan-shaped balance weight of balance work piece, so that under the supporting role of the support spring 8 of elastic supporting mechanism, driving fan-shaped balance weight, central support shaft 13 moves upward.
Described central support shaft 13, can slide up and down along guide holder 18 together with slide block 16 under the supporting role of elastic supporting mechanism; The central support shaft 13 that is supporting fan-shaped balance weight 26 can upwards move in the vertical elongated slot on riser 1-2, until the inner arc surface of fan-shaped balance weight 26 near alignment pin 19, is realized the accurate location of fan-shaped balance weight; Then adjust the bearing height of base upper support jacking mechanism, hold out against the exterior arc surface of fan-shaped balance weight, realize the clamping of fan-shaped balance weight.
In order to facilitate fan-shaped balance weight loading and unloading, on described jig main body base 1-1, also be symmetrically installed with a pair of slide bar 23 and sliding rod rack 24, it is upper that sliding rod rack 24 structure that is rectangular in shape, an one right-angle side are secured by bolts in jig main body base 1-1, another right-angle side installed inside slide bar 23; Slide bar 23 is a cylinder, and the one end is supported by sliding rod rack 24, and the other end is inwardly unsettled.
During clamping of the present invention, at first by fan-shaped balance weight 26 inner arc surfaces upwards, exterior arc surface is downward, and exterior arc surface is placed on slide bar, adjust stop screw 17, make central support shaft 13 aim at that circular hole of processing in advance in the middle of fan-shaped balance weight 26 planes, under this state, the inner arc surface of fan-shaped balance weight 26 is higher than alignment pin 19, in pushing fan-shaped balance weight the process of jig main body riser to, fan-shaped balance weight exterior arc surface, from landing on slide bar 23, is supported by central support shaft, and is upwards unsettled.Then, continue to promote and press inwards fan-shaped balance weight downwards, make its inner arc surface be in two alignment pins 19 the face of cylinder below, the back plane of fan-shaped balance weight is joined near three support nails 20, then, stop pressing down, the fan-shaped balance weight of this moment moves upward under the supporting drive of the central support shaft that is supported by elastic supporting mechanism, until its inner arc surface is near alignment pin 19.Then, the nut pad is inserted between fan-shaped balance weight and clamp nut and tightens clamp nut complete location.Then adjust the bearing height of base upper support jacking mechanism, hold out against the exterior arc surface of fan-shaped balance weight, realize the clamping of fan-shaped balance weight.Fan-shaped balance weight after location clamps, two alignment pins on inner arc surface and jig main body riser are tangent, and the line of two points of tangency is the profound length of inner arc surface in this section of fan-shaped balance weight in same profile, and this is profound is a horizontal line.By the vertical line in central support shaft axle center, will perpendicular to and divide this profound line equally.According to the rule of " divide equally perpendicular to profound diameter this is profound ", this vertical line is exactly the center line of fan-shaped balance weight inner arc surface.This vertical line is unique in this section, add man-hour as long as machine tool chief axis and cutter are fixed on this vertical line, just can meet the center line of the center line of this pilot hole and sector component inner arc surface, the processing request of vertical, the quadrature of center line that reaches that circular hole that processes in advance on the sector component plane.
